Statement of Significance
Designed by Public Works Department architect John H Marsden in 1890, the Collingwood Post Office is architecturally significant at a State level for its flamboyant mannered form designed with Italian Baroque influences. This form is notable for the powerful articulation of the original central entry bay surmounted by a prominent clock tower and flanking loggias at two levels.
The Collingwood Post Office is a major element in Smith Street and reflects the increased commercial importance of the street as a result of the extension of the Cable tram network.
Classified: 16/12/1992
